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.

Item 3.02 Unregistered Sales of Equity Securities.

 

On July 1 through July 7, 2014, we closed on agreements with institutional and accredited investors (the “Investors”) for the sale and purchase of 1,717,152 shares of our common stock, $0.01 par value at a purchase price of $0.60 per share (the “Shares”).

 

We received $1,030,291 in gross proceeds from the offering. We anticipate using the net proceeds from this placement for general working capital.

 

In conjunction with the placement, we also entered into a registration rights agreement with the Investors, whereby we are obligated to file a registration statement with the Securities Exchange Commission on or before forty-five calendar days after July 1, 2014 to register the resale by the Investors of the 1,717,152 shares of the common stock purchased in the placement.
